Spicy Soft Tofu Stew with Egg โ Sundubu Jjigae Soft Tofu Stew
Korean spicy soft tofu stew with kimchi, mushroom, and onion in a gochugaru-sesame broth, finished with a cracked egg stirred through and served with rice on the side.

Instructions
Prep
Rinse rice until water runs clear. Chop kimchi into bite-sized pieces. Remove shiitake stems, slice caps thinly. Dice onion finely. Grate garlic. Cut spring onions into 3cm batons. Gather all ingredients by the stove.
Boil
Combine rinsed rice with 240ml water in a small saucepan over high heat. Bring to a boil, cover, reduce to lowest heat, cook 12 minutes. Remove from heat, rest covered 5 minutes until fluffy.
Saute
Heat sesame oil in a medium heavy pot over medium-high. Add onion and garlic, stir-fry 90 seconds until translucent. Add chopped kimchi, fry 2 minutes until softened and deep red.
Bloom
Stir in gochugaru, fry 30 seconds until fragrant and the chilli blooms, watching heat carefully to prevent scorching.
Simmer 1
Pour in 700ml stock, 1/4 cup kimchi juice, and soy sauce. Bring to a boil, add shiitake mushrooms, reduce to medium, simmer 5 minutes until broth turns deep red and rich.
Simmer 2
Spoon silken tofu in large chunks into the pot without stirring, simmer 3 minutes until warmed through. Season with salt and black pepper. Crack both eggs into centre, scatter spring onion batons, simmer 60 seconds until egg whites begin to set.
Plate
Ladle the bubbling stew into two bowls, ensuring tofu, mushroom, kimchi, and egg are distributed evenly between servings. Serve immediately alongside the warm rice.
